Differences in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Treatment in Loganton, Pennsylvania

Today, different inpatient drug treatment programs vary regarding the outline and execution of their drug and alcohol addiction rehab offerings and services. For instance, the length of time you will spend participating in therapy and detox will vary from one program to another. Whereas some facilities last as long as 9 months or more, others will be short and take about 30 days.

In the same way, these centers in Loganton vary in terms of the level of autonomy and freedom clients have while undergoing addiction treatment. Some of the centers are locked down, where clients won't be able to leave the program as you address your substance abuse and any co-occurring mental health issues. In such a center, you might not even be have access to the internet or be allowed visitors. Other centers, however, might allow you some leeway to associate with the world outside while still remaining focused on full recovery.

When you select inpatient drug and alcohol rehab, therefore, it is imperative that you look into different facilities and choose the one that matches your needs. Some of the factors you should consider include:

a) Monetary Policies

Ask the residential center whether they accept insurance, provide financial support, and have a variety of payment options.

b) Offerings and Services

You should also research and find out what the Loganton, PA. rehabilitation facility has to offer regarding accommodation, food, recreation, therapy, and other aspects of addiction rehab.

As you continue evaluating different inpatient alcohol and drug treatment programs, remember that no given program will work for every addict. To this end, it might be in your best interests to closely determine what every center can provide until you get to a center that is best suited to meet your needs and preferences.

Overall, inpatient alcohol and drug treatment is among the most effective of all types of drug and alcohol addiction rehab protocols. The time you spend in one of these programs will make sure that you can comfortably focus on your recovery free from the temptations and triggers that you may come across if you select outpatient treatment.
